### Step 4: Stabilize the integration tests

Heads up: the Tollgate payments suite is flaky mostly because tests share one sandbox ledger. Before migrating, give each test run its own namespace and bump the settlement poll timeout — the old default is way too tight. Once that's in place, reruns should drop to near zero. The test harness picks up these configuration values at startup.

config for hahip-yajep:
holix:
  log_level: error
  metrics_host: metrics.holix.qorvellabs.internal
  pin: 9600
  pool_size: 8

Visitor policy — after-hours server room access, Brightvale Systems. No visitors in the server room after 19:00 without a signed escort form. New starters may not escort anyone during their first month. Log every entry in the register by the door. If the reader is offline, use the override code below.

badge for kawif-tafop: bdg-RIH-9

Heads up: if the Lintrock baseline file in the Quarrow repo drifts from main, CI fails with a "stale baseline" error even when the code is fine. Quick fix is to regenerate the baseline on a clean checkout and re-push. If a customer build is blocked, confirm the failing run matches the token below before escalating.

build token for yadug-yagag: htk21_c863c33eb8b82c0c9c152

Finance Review Summary — Large-Deal Discounts

Findings: discounts above 15% on deals over threshold eroded margin by 2.1 points last quarter. Worst offenders concentrated in the Hollis Vale territory. Recommendation: cap standard discounts at 12%; anything higher requires sign-off from the pricing committee. New approval matrix takes effect next cycle. Exceptions logged retroactively will be rejected. The business plan implications are summarised below.

board note of tagug-hahag: Praionax Logistics is in early talks to buy Julaxek Group for about $36.3 million. The Julmir launch date is March 1, and nothing goes to the press before then.

Release checklist — Importrix CSV wizard 2.7: Confirm the wizard rejects formula-prefixed cells, enforces the 50 MB upload ceiling, and strips embedded control characters before preview rendering. Delimiter sniffing now runs in a sandboxed parser with no filesystem access. Security sign-off requires a clean run of the injection corpus. The candidate build under review is identified below.

session token of kahag-bawip = htk6_729d08